The following are the main points of use and installation requirements of vortex flowmeters. Vortex flowmeter: 1. In terms of model selection, some vortex flowmeters have a larger diameter due to the selection of caliber or due to changes in process conditions after design and selection. To improve the measurement accuracy, the resulting problems are: (1): the indication is inaccurate for a long time; (2): the indication fluctuates in a large range and cannot be read; (3): the indication is ok when the flow is large, but the indication is inaccurate when the flow is small. For example, a vortex pipeline is designed to be used by several equipments. Since some of the equipment in the process are sometimes not used, the current actual flow rate is reduced. The actual use causes the original design selection diameter to be too large, which is equivalent to increasing the measurable flow rate. The lower limit, the indication cannot be guaranteed when the flow rate of the process pipeline is small, and the vortex flowmeter can be used when the flow rate is large, because it is very difficult to rebuild. Changes in process conditions are only temporary. Can be combined with parameter re-tuning to improve indication accuracy. Two: Installation (1): The length of the straight pipe section in front of the vortex flowmeter is not enough, which affects the measurement accuracy, and the indication is inaccurate for a long time. For example: the straight pipe section in front of the sensor is obviously insufficient. Since the FIC203 is not used for measurement, it is only used for control. All current precision use is equivalent to degraded use. Three: Parameter setting direction (1): Due to wrong parameters, the vortex flowmeter indicates wrong. The parameter error makes the calculation of the full-scale frequency of the secondary instrument wrong, the indication is inaccurate for a long time, there is always no indication, the K coefficient of the instrument cannot be determined, and the data are inconsistent in many places. (2): The similar full-scale frequency makes the indication inaccurate for a long time, and the actual full-scale frequency is larger than the calculated full-scale frequency, which makes the indication fluctuate in a large range and cannot be read, and the inconsistency of the parameters in the data affects the final parameter. Determined, such a problem needs to be re-calibrated, combined with mutual comparison to determine the parameters, in order to solve this problem. Four: Secondary instrument fault (1): The indication is inaccurate for a long time, there is no indication all the time, etc. There are many faults in this part, including: the circuit board of the primary vortex flowmeter has a disconnection, the range setting has a bad display of individual bits, The K coefficient setting has individual digit display bad, making it impossible to determine the range setting and K coefficient setting, etc. By fixing the corresponding failure, the problem is solved. Five: Four-way circuit connection (1): Some circuits appear to be well connected on the surface. Check carefully. Some connectors have actually been loose, causing the circuit to be interrupted. Although some connectors are tightly connected, the tightening screws are tight due to the problem of the secondary line. It is fixed on the wire skin, which also causes the circuit to be interrupted. This part of the reason for the vortex flowmeter is mainly related to the lack of indication.
